## About this book

Dialectic and Gospel in the Development of Hegel's Thinking, Volume 1, examines the complex intellectual evolution of Georg Wilhelm Friedrich Hegel. This scholarly work explores how Hegel integrated his original conception of dialectic with a critical engagement regarding the Christian gospel and its historical ethos. The text traces his journey from an Enlightenment-influenced thinker to a central figure of German Idealism. By analyzing his personal and intellectual development, the book provides a detailed look at how historical change and religious themes shaped his philosophical method.

This volume offers a fresh interpretation of the Phenomenology of Spirit through the lens of philosophy and religion. It functions as a deep study of theology, doctrinal history, and 19th century thought. The author contextualizes Hegel's mastery by detailing his reflections on Christian themes throughout his early life.
